Ganesha, god of new undertakings and remover of obstacles, captures the essence of modern, evolving India. He brings fortune and success, and is the guide to dealing with the challenges that come with them.
The Ganesha series plays with the god’s different aspects. In Series I, he gazes kindly from his ancient stone chhatri niche, four arms bearing his symbolic implements; the broken tusk he used to write the Vedas; the mahout’s goad to check and guide; the mace to strike obstacles, and a bowl of ladoos, sweet blessings of a good life.
